When You Need Help

If you need help dealing with online security issues including harassment or fraud you can contact the Cyber Law Enforcement

While these organizations have connections to legal or volunteer assistance you should contact your local police if you suspect your identity has been stolen or fear for your safety.

Even if you are dealing with a private chat room you should exercise caution if you are not personally familiar with the individual(s) you are speaking too. Misrepresentation happens often enough to make it a real danger even for adults. Never send personal or financial information to individuals in a chat room or on a forum.

The anonyminity of the internet can cause people to say things online that they would never say in person. It is wise to avoid getting involved in heated debates (also called flame wars or flaming when directed to a particular individual). People online are just as real as those you meet in the flesh and saying something to incite another person can be just as dangerous online as offline.

Protect Your Computer

Set your browser security settings to Medium or higher. Install a firewall to prevent unwanted access from hackers and install anti-virus and anti-spyware programs.
